发明名称 Method and apparatus for three dimensional surface contouring and ranging using a digital video projection system
摘要 A three dimensional surface contouring and ranging system (10) based on a digital fringe projection (18) and phase shifting technique is disclosed. In the system, three phase-shifted fringe patterns and an absolute phase mark pattern are used to determine the absolute phase map of the object (12). The phase map is then converted to the absolute x, y, and z coordinates of the object surface by a transformation algorithm. A calibration procedure is used to determine accurate values of system parameters required by the transformation algorithm. The parameters are initially indirectly measured through experiments to determine their approximate values. A calibration plate is then measured by the system at various positions. An iteration algorithm is then used to estimate the system parameters.
